Originally Posted by C. Charles Hahn
Judging from the schematic... it creates a true and centered rotary action!
It can handle 12,000 RPM. It is also available in a 6" version (#61321).
Not that there are many buffing pads that would safely run at that speed, but it sure would be fun seeing how flat they get! :heh:
The stroke isn`t all that big, but it is still capable of creating quite a bit of rotation. It seems that this gadget would be ideal for use with sanding discs- random mode for sanding, and rotary mode for grinding.
On small or skinny parts, or in confined areas (where a large stroke machine wouldn`t reasonably work), this unit would be nice to have in the arsenal.
